Why watch Rebel Moon - Part Two: The Scargiver

Sofia Boutella returns as Kora in Zack Snyder's second installment of his space-opera epic, and this is where the ragtag rebellion transforms into a forge of mythic proportions. Part Two abandons restraint entirely—expect the operatic scale of Dune: Part Two colliding with the visceral, slow-motion brutality Snyder made his calling card. This isn't prestige sci-fi meditation; it's unapologetic spectacle built on genuine character stakes.

The ensemble cast clicks with the kind of chemistry that recalls the best ensemble-driven blockbusters. Boutella anchors it all with a warrior's gravity, while Djimon Hounsou, Bae Doona, and the rest of the motley crew sharpen each other into something approaching legend. Snyder's direction finds moments of surprising intimacy between the bombast—quiet conversations that matter before the next explosion reshapes the battlefield.

This is pure, unfiltered blockbuster storytelling for the nights when you want to feel something on a massive scale. If you've been waiting for a space-western that swings for the fences without apology, or if you just need two hours of gorgeous destruction and characters you've come to care about, this delivers. You'll be replaying the final battle sequences for weeks.
